An explanation of web hosting
As its name indicates, web hosting is a service, which entails hosting online content. There are different forms and types of web hosting, depending on the goals and on the functions. Nevertheless, they all are associated with hosting files, which, once hosted, are made accessible through the Web. A host is in fact a server that is linked to the Web and has its own personal Internet Protocol address, which permits users to access it through the Internet. The hosting server's architecture and its resources are dependent on the sort of hosting solution it will be utilized for.
What are the different forms of hosting?
Depending on the application, the professional hosting solution may be:
File Storage Web Hosting - this form of hosting enables the customers to lodge their files on a specific web server. With the ordinary file hosting solution, the files that are deposited may only be accessed by the individual that's using the service. This hosting solution generally is related to backups of personal computers , docs, personal files and even other web hosting servers. This solution may also include given limitations in relation to the data storage and the root privileges. There may also be bandwidth quota limitations, but that is dependent on the actual hosting service provider.
Warez Hosting - the so-called warez hosting service is comparable with the previous web hosting service type. Still, unlike the file hosting solution, the warez hosting service is utilized for distributing proprietary work without the sanction of the patent keeper. To put it briefly - it appertains to the illicit dissemination of files and docs. There are a lot of approaches for this to be completed, but the 2 chief methods are - through plain Hypertext Transfer Protocol downloading and through peer-to-peer connections. The first method involves either some website, or, most typically, simply a directory on a web server that's been made available for everybody to access it and thus download proprietary documents free of cost. The second approach entails a peer-to-peer connection, utilizing the so-called Torrent web servers, via which users swap files between each other. There are a few web site hosting distributors that permit that type of web hosting on their servers, mainly owing to all the legal complications that it involves. Commonly such web pages are hosted on personal dedicated web servers that are registered by 3rd party firms either in the Middle East or in Asia.
Mail Hosting - this solution is utilized with both shared web site hosting and dedicated hosting servers, based on the customer's intention. If you would like to create your own private SMTP e-mail server, then you will need either a VPS or a dedicated web hosting server that offers the access level required to perform such a task. For standard electronic mail web hosting purposes, however, you can use an average shared web site hosting account, to which you can point the MX records of your domain. This is not a solution that's widely famous, since the website hosting and the mail hosting services are being served by 2 different web servers, usually owned by separate hosting providers.
Site Hosting - the most widespread and broadly used hosting service now. It's utilized for hosting site files, whose kind depends on the OS the web hosting server is utilizing - Linux or Windows. Different types of files necessitate concrete web hosting server OSs, otherwise they won't be exhibited correctly on the World Wide Web. This form of hosting may have server storage and traffic restrictions, root-level access and central processing unit usage limits.
Depending on the goals and on the usage, the client should choose the sort of server that he needs for his work, and, of course, the web space hosting corporation that's going to provide it. There are various sorts of web hosting servers, based on the specifications and the web hosting solutions that they offer. These are:
Shared Web Hosting Server - a shared web server provides a smaller quantity of resources, which, of course, is manifested in the cost of the service. It can be used for hosting small scale and medium web portals, which do not require huge quotas of disk storage and web traffic.
Semi-Dedicated - they perform on the very same principle as the shared hosting servers. Yet, there are much less users hosted on the same server. Therefore, each of them will receive a greater share of the server's resources like RAM, data storage space, traffic and CPU. Excellent for hosting bulky websites that do not require full root-level access.
VPS hosting - the virtual servers are ideal for middle size web pages, which do require root access to the web server's configuration files. Commonly, there are a handful of VPS web hosting server accounts placed on the same server. However, each of them is independent from the other ones and has its own OS.
Dedicated Server Hosting - a completely dedicated server configured and accessed by you and only you. It ensures a large amount of system resources. It also offers complete root-level access, which makes it a perfect solution for any type of site that necessitates a webspace hosting solution.
The only question that remains is:
Which webspace hosting supplier should I pick?
As mentioned above, there are very few web hosting companies offering warez web hosting solutions because of judicial troubles. Such web hosts are being shut down virtually every month. Therefore, if you would like to start such a service, you should do it on your very own PC. The shared webspace hosting solution is the most popular type of web hosting service. Therefore, each site hosting corporation provides it. Not all of them, though, offer solutions such as VPSs, semi-dedicated hosting servers and dedicated servers. Most of the small scale hosting suppliers do not have the means needed for maintaining those services. For that reason it's invariably best to pick a larger host that can provide its customers with all the solutions that they seek. You can quickly identify such hosting companies by the sorts of solutions that they are providing and by the way that they present them to the clients. For instance, certain web hosting providers allow you to begin with a low-end hosting package and afterwards shift to a more advanced one, if you consider it obligatory to do so. This is quite convenient, because you do not have to transfer sites between hosting servers and there is no chance of facing service outages due to all the complications that may take place. Hosting companies like AIDA Host are offering all kinds of services and have the adequate web server resources and staff to guarantee that their customers will not encounter any predicaments when changing services, which is what a top hosting distributor is in fact all about.